खट्टे मीठे स्वाद वाले करेले की सब्जी अब अलग स्वाद वाली sweet and sour bitter gourd/khatta mitha karela. #shalinijain #bittergourd #karela #recipe #food #cooking #indianfood #sabji #mithakarela ingredients- 7 bitter gourd/karela. 2 spoon salt, ½ spoon turmeric powder. for sabzi- 30 ml mustard oil/peanut oil, ¾ spoon cumin seeds, 12 nos cashews/kaju, 15 nos raisins/kishmish, ¼ cup desiccated coconut, red chilli powder as your taste, 2 tbsp coriander powder, 1 tbsp fennel seeds, ¾ tbsp turmeric powder, Salt to taste, 3 tbsp water, 1 spoon dry mango powder, 4 to 5 tbsp jaggery and dates saunth/chutney, chopped fresh coriander leaves. Method- Peel all the bitter gourds and cut them into small pieces, add salt and turmeric, and keep aside for half an hour. Now wash it two-three times with clean water and squeeze it well. Fry the bitter gourd pieces in mustard oil on medium flame till they turn pink. Now add the bitter gourd peels and all the spices,water, and cover and cook on low flame for 10 to 15 minutes. Now add dried mango powder, sweet-sour jaggery, and date chutney and cover it again and cook for 5 minutes. Switch off the flame and finally add chopped coriander leaves. Eat this delicious sweet and sour bitter gourd vegetable with roti. NOTE- You can keep this vegetable in the fridge and eat it for 5 to 6 days.
